LibGDX is a popular open source, cross-platform game development framework written in Java. It allows developers to write game code once and deploy it to desktop, mobile, and web platforms.
Moai SDK is an open source 2D game engine for mobile game development. It uses the Lua scripting language and allows developers to build iOS, Android, HTML5, Windows, Mac and Linux games using a single code base.
